Key to property sale icons:

First sale of newbuild property. This includes new properties created from existing properties, such as residential conversions of commercial or agricultural property, or subdivision of a larger residential property.
Subsequent sale of existing property.
Standard sale at market value to private individual.
Additional (non-standard) sale. This includes repossessions, buy-to-lets and transfers of property sold to non-private individuals.
